 6-Hydroxyrubiadin Biological Activity

Description 6-Hydroxyrubiadin, a natural anthraquinone, may be a potential therapeutic candidate for the treatment of inflammation and inflammatory diseases[1].
Related Catalog
In Vitro 6-hydroxyrubiadin suppresses lipopolysaccharide (LPS)-induced nuclear factor-kappa B activation as well as the phosphorylation of c-Jun N-terminal kinase in RAW 264.7 macrophages[1]. 6-hydroxyrubiadin inhibited the expression of tumor necrosis factor (TNF)-a, interleukin (IL)-1b and IL-6 in phorbol myristate acetate (PMA)-primed U937 and RAW 264.7cells[1].
In Vivo 6-hydroxyrubiadin can reduce the production of pro-inflammatory cytokines and ameliorate acute lung injury (ALI) in a mouse model[1].
